What would the molecular formula be if potassium and chlorine reacted to form a neutral compound?A. KClB. PClC. K2ClD. KCl3

Respuesta :

AponiJ656030 AponiJ656030
  • 03-11-2022

Explanation:

The metal potassium and nonmetal chlorine will react together to form potassium chloride.

The formula for the cation potassium is K+. The anion chloride is Cl-. If we combine them to form a neutral compound we get:

Answer: A. KCl
